SSM 整合
在SSM 框架中, Spring MVC 用于web层相当于Controller 处理请求并做出响应
MyBatis 作为持久层框架,可以自由的控制SQL 更加简单的完成数据库操作
Spring 的依赖注入可以减少代码的耦合,可以装配 Bean,另外其 AOP、事务管理尤其方便,
同时,Spring 可以将各层进行整合。
表现层 springMVC ——>业务层 service接口——>持久层 MyBatis ——>mysql
spring 将各层进行整合
通过spring 管理持久层的 mapper(相当于 dao 接口)
通过spring管理业务层 service service中可以调用 mapper 接口
spring 进行事务控制
通过spring 管理表现层Handler,Handler中可以调用 service 接口
mapper、service、Handler都是 javabean
准备数据库
create database ssm;
use ssm;
create table user(
-> id int primary key auto_increment,
-> username varchar(20),
-> password varchar(20),
-> sex varchar(10),
-> age int
-> );
随便插入一条测试数据
insert into user(username,password,sex,age)
values('xiaoxie','1234','male',22);
entity 一系列POJO,各种实体类
mapper 相当于dao层 其下包括 Mapper 接口和 Mapper 配置文件,通过 SQL 语句的映射完成 CRUD 操作
service 由一系列业务逻辑对象组成,放置各种 service 接口
service.impl 是 service 的具体实现
controller 由一系列控制器组成,处理用户请求并作出响应

在包 mapper 下建一个 UserMapper.java
package com.test.mapper;
import com.test.entity.User;
import java.util.List;
/**
* @author pangxie
* @2020/7/21
*/
public interface UserMapper
{
// 用户登录查询
User selectLogin(User user);
//查询全部用户
List<User> selectAllUser();
//新增用户
void addUser(User user);
//更新用户
void updateUser(User user);
//删除用户
void deleteUser(Integer id);
}
在src/main/resources下建立一个mappers文件夹,并在其中建立UserMapper.xml
<?xml version="1.0" encoding="UTF-8"?>
<!DOCTYPE mapper PUBLIC "-//mybatis.org//DTD Mapper 3.0//EN"
"http://mybatis.org/dtd/mybatis-3-mapper.dtd">
<mapper namespace="com.test.mapper.UserMapper">
<!--自定义结果集 返回所需要的数据-->
<resultMap id="userResultMap" type="User">
<id property="id" column="id"/>
<result property="username" column="username"/>
<result property="password" column="password"/>
<result property="sex" column="sex" />
<result property="age" column="age"/>
</resultMap>
<!--登录查询-->
<select id="selectLogin" parameterType="User" resultMap="userResultMap">
select *
from user
where username = #{username} and password = #{password}
</select>
<!--查询所有用户-->
<select id="selectAllUser" resultMap="userResultMap">
select *
from user
</select>
<!-- 新增用户 -->
<insert id="addUser" useGeneratedKeys="true" keyProperty="id">
insert into user (username, password, sex, age)
values (#{username}, #{password}, #{sex}, #{age})
</insert>
<!-- 更新用户 -->
<update id="updateUser" parameterType="User">
update user
set username = #{username},
password = #{password},
sex = #{sex},
age = #{age}
where id = #{id}
</update>
<!-- 删除用户 -->
<delete id="deleteUser" parameterType="int">
delete
from user
where id = #{id}
</delete>
</mapper>
到这里 DAO 层的代码就写完了 接下来实现 Service 层的代码

到这里 Service 层的代码就写完了 接下来将 Spring 和 MyBatis 进行整合
Spring 整合 MyBatis
在目录 src/main/resources 下新建 MyBatis 配置文件 mybatis-config.xml
<?xml version="1.0" encoding="UTF-8"?>
<!DOCTYPE configuration PUBLIC "-//mybatis.org//DTD Config 3.0//EN"
"http://mybatis.org/dtd/mybatis-3-config.dtd">
<configuration>
<!--为 JavaBean 起类别名-->
<typeAliases>
<package name="com.test.entity"/>
</typeAliases>
<!--通过 mapper 接口包加载整个包的映射文件-->
<mappers>
<package name="com.test.mapper"/>
</mappers>
</configuration>
这里没有配置 Mybatis 的运行环境、数据源 那是因为要交给 Spring 进行管理
在目录 src/main/resources 下新建文件 applicationContext.xml
<?xml version="1.0" encoding="UTF-8"?>
<beans xmlns="http://www.springframework.org/schema/beans"
x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"
xmlns:context="http://www.springframework.org/schema/context" xmlns:tx="http://www.springframework.org/schema/tx"
xsi:schemaLocation="
http://www.springframework.org/schema/beans
http://www.springframework.org/schema/beans/spring-beans-4.2.xsd
http://www.springframework.org/schema/context
http://www.springframework.org/schema/context/spring-context-4.2.xsd
http://www.springframework.org/schema/tx
http://www.springframework.org/schema/tx/spring-tx-4.2.xsd">
<!--自动扫描有 Spring 相关注解的类 把这些类注册为 bean-->
<context:component-scan base-package="com.test"/>
<!--配置数据源-->
<bean id="dataSource" class="org.springframework.jdbc.datasource.DriverManagerDataSource">
<property name="driverClassName" value="com.mysql.jdbc.Driver"/>
<property name="url" value="jdbc:mysql://localhost:3306/ssm" />
<property name="username" value="root"/>
<property name="password" value="000000"/>
</bean>
<!--MyBatis 的 SqlSession 的工厂 并引用数据源 扫描 Mybatis 的配置文件-->
<bean id="sqlSessionFactory" class="org.mybatis.spring.SqlSessionFactoryBean">
<property name="dataSource" ref = "dataSource"/>
<property name="configLocation" value="classpath:mybatis-config.xml" />
<property name="mapperLocations" value="classpath*:mappers/**"/>
</bean>
<!-- MyBatis 自动扫描加载 Sql 映射文件/接口-->
<bean class="org.mybatis.spring.mapper.MapperScannerConfigurer">
<property name="basePackage" value="com.test.mapper"/>
<property name="sqlSessionFactoryBeanName" value="sqlSessionFactory"/>
</bean>
<!--JDBC 事务管理-->
<bean id="txManager" class="org.springframework.jdbc.datasource.DataSourceTransactionManager">
<property name="dataSource" ref="dataSource"/>
</bean>
<!--启用支持 annotation 注解方式事务管理-->
<tx:annotation-driven transaction-manager="txManager"/>
</beans>
该文件用来完成 Spring 和 Mybatis 的整合,主要包括 自动注入,自动扫描 配置数据库等
这里数据源配置信息是写死在文件中,也可以新建 jdbc.properties 文件,然后进行引入

开始页面编写
登录页面、用户列表、添加页面、更新页面
配置 spring-mvc.xml 文件
<?xml version="1.0" encoding="UTF-8"?>
<beans xmlns="http://www.springframework.org/schema/beans"
x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"
xmlns:context="http://www.springframework.org/schema/context"
xmlns:mvc="http://www.springframework.org/schema/mvc" xmlns:mvn="http://www.springframework.org/schema/mvc"
xsi:schemaLocation="http://www.springframework.org/schema/beans
http://www.springframework.org/schema/beans/spring-beans.xsd
http://www.springframework.org/schema/context
http://www.springframework.org/schema/context/spring-context-4.2.xsd
http://www.springframework.org/schema/mvc
http://www.springframework.org/schema/mvc/spring-mvc-4.2.xsd">
<mvn:default-servlet-handler/>
<!--自动扫描该包 Spring MVC 会将包下用 @Controller 注解的类 注册为 Spring 的 context-->
<context:component-scan base-package="com.test.controller"/>
<!--设置默认配置方式-->
<mvc:annotation-driven/>
<!--视图解析器-->
<bean id="viewResolver"
class="org.springframework.web.servlet.view.InternalResourceViewResolver">
<property name="prefix" value="/WEB-INF/views/"/>
<property name="suffix" value=".jsp"/>
</bean>
</beans>
